    Personally, as someone who has lived closely to <A HREF="http://twomorrows.com/index.php?main_page=product_info&products_id=667" target="_blank">the character and history of Hawkman</A> for the past eighteen months, this "bold new direction" for the character concerns me greatly. Geoff Johns and James Robinson hammered out the historical mess and made it a palatable story that fit the DCU to a "T". Obviously, however, DC felt that Hawkman would be better served as a space champion, given the redundancy of Rann-Thanagar skirmishes since 2005. I think DC just needs to revisit the character's successes and failures, make a note of them, staple the note to their forehead and make a solid effort to avoid the failures. With this issue, I see one of the failures ""- uncertainty of character ""- creeping back in and I fear Hawkman may have some fairly brutal days ahead of him. Read Full Review
